Safe Enough to Eat Now

The house is quiet now, and your hands are shaking because you finally put the shield down. You are terrified that if you eat this meal, if you let your guard rest for even one hour, the famine will rush back in before you can stand up again.

You believe your vigilance is the only thing holding the walls together. But there was a father who saw his son coming home from a long way off.

He did not wait for the boy to prove he was safe. He ran.

Before the apology, before the speech — he ran. The light does not require your armor to love you.

It runs to you while you are still weak. The famine cannot return because the source of your life is not your own strength — it is the one who is already holding you.

You are safe enough to eat.
